U-values
The U-values of double-glazed windows typically vary from 1.2 W/m2K up to 3.7 W/m2K. There are many variations, so the U-values of double glazed windows may differ.
The "U-value" of a window is measured by the amount of energy lost through it, and compared to the amount of energy retained. This is measured in Watts per square metre Kelvin (W/m2K) and is a good indicator of the thermal efficiency of windows. It can also be used for testing the thermal efficiency of buildings.
It is crucial to realize that calculating the U-value of a window is not an exact science but an equation can be utilized. The U-value of windows is usually measured from the centre. This measurement is the most precise.
The U-value of a window is influenced by a variety of factors. It depends on the material and the method by which it is constructed. It can also be affected by the frame, the amount of glass panes within it as well as the shape and thickness of the panes. Draughts
Double-glazed windows that are draughty can create a problem. They can cause your home to become colder than it should be and also raise your heating bill. But, there are ways to prevent draughts from occurring and keep your home cool.
Inspecting your window frames to find damage is the first step towards avoid draughts. Draughts can be caused by damaged hinges or handles or frames. Make sure to check the condition of all your windows. If you're still experiencing drafts, it may be time for your windows be replaced.
The lack of seals is another issue which can lead to drafts. You can prevent air from leaking by sealing gaps between the frame and glass. This can be accomplished with sealants for windows and doors or by using foam strips. sneak a peek here is important to choose the right size foam rubber strip and to make sure that it sticks to the window.
If you have a letterbox, you can put a draught excluder to the bottom of the box. This is an easy and cost-effective solution to prevent rid yourself of draughts. Before purchasing the draught excluder, measure the size.
Double-glazed UPVC windows are durable and secure. However, they have to be sealed properly. You can replace the rubber seals with more modern ones. This is a low-cost way to boost the performance of your windows as well as help to eliminate draughts.
